Yahoo is trumpeting its revamped search engine, announcing its “online search engine index now spans more than 20 billion Web documents and images, nearly double the material scanned by rival Google Inc.,” writes Business Week.
That’s lovely but, you know, it’s still not Google, a sentiment BW sums up nicely in the second paragraph of the story: “Yahoo’s expansion doesn’t necessarily mean it produces more useful results than Google, which has long been considered the Internet’s most comprehensive database.”
